    I am the Committee Member for Deaf Sport Ireland (DSI) and my project was to start Ireland Deaf Rugby Team and take part in next World Cup Rugby Competition.

    I am working with Leinster Rugby and IRFU to help us to start a team. I have a small sub committee for this project. At the moment, we need to publicise it.

    I am hoping if any of you will able to help me to pass on the word to anyone you may know who is hard of hearing and have a opportunity to represent Ireland in national and international level.

    Deaf, defined as a hearing loss of at least 55dB in the better ear (3 tone frequency average of 500, 1,000 and 2,000 Hertz, ANSI 1969 standard)

    Note: Player must have member with their current rugby club and played in Regional and/or National League.

    Knowledge of Sign language is not necessary.

    The following we can play

    Tag Rugby Competition
    Rugby 7
    Rugby Union Competition.

    The First International Deaf Rugby 7 is coming in Australia last April but unfortunately we don't have a team to represent. Wales have won this competition.

    Ireland are the only team in the Top 10 Ranking that does not have a Deaf Team.
